+/* user queue IOCTL operations */
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_OP_CREATE 1
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_OP_FREE 2
+
+/* queue priority levels */
+/* low < normal low < normal high < high */
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_MASK 0x3
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_SHIFT 0
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_NORMAL_LOW 0
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_LOW 1
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_NORMAL_HIGH 2
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_PRIORITY_HIGH 3 /* admin only */
+/* for queues that need access to protected content */
+#define AMDGPU_USERQ_CREATE_FLAGS_QUEUE_SECURE (1 << 2)
+
+/*
+ * This structure is a container to pass input configuration
+ * info for all supported userqueue related operations.
+ * For operation AMDGPU_USERQ_OP_CREATE: user is expected
+ * to set all fields, excep the parameter 'queue_id'.
+ * For operation AMDGPU_USERQ_OP_FREE: the only input parameter expected
+ * to be set is 'queue_id', eveything else is ignored.
+ */
+struct drm_amdgpu_userq_in {
+ /** AMDGPU_USERQ_OP_* */
+ __u32 op;
+ /** Queue id passed for operation USERQ_OP_FREE */
+ __u32 queue_id;
+ /** the target GPU engine to execute workload (AMDGPU_HW_IP_*) */
+ __u32 ip_type;
+ /**
+ * @doorbell_handle: the handle of doorbell GEM object
+ * associated with this userqueue client.
+ */
+ __u32 doorbell_handle;
+ /**
+ * @doorbell_offset: 32-bit offset of the doorbell in the doorbell bo.
+ * Kernel will generate absolute doorbell offset using doorbell_handle
+ * and doorbell_offset in the doorbell bo.
+ */
+ __u32 doorbell_offset;
+ /**
+ * @flags: flags used for queue parameters
+ */
+ __u32 flags;
+ /**
+ * @queue_va: Virtual address of the GPU memory which holds the queue
+ * object. The queue holds the workload packets.
+ */
+ __u64 queue_va;
+ /**
+ * @queue_size: Size of the queue in bytes, this needs to be 256-byte
+ * aligned.
+ */
+ __u64 queue_size;
+ /**
+ * @rptr_va : Virtual address of the GPU memory which holds the ring RPTR.
+ * This object must be at least 8 byte in size and aligned to 8-byte offset.
+ */
+ __u64 rptr_va;
+ /**
+ * @wptr_va : Virtual address of the GPU memory which holds the ring WPTR.
+ * This object must be at least 8 byte in size and aligned to 8-byte offset.
+ *
+ * Queue, RPTR and WPTR can come from the same object, as long as the size
+ * and alignment related requirements are met.
+ */
+ __u64 wptr_va;
+ /**
+ * @mqd: MQD (memory queue descriptor) is a set of parameters which allow
+ * the GPU to uniquely define and identify a usermode queue.
+ *
+ * MQD data can be of different size for different GPU IP/engine and
+ * their respective versions/revisions, so this points to a __u64 *
+ * which holds IP specific MQD of this usermode queue.
+ */
+ __u64 mqd;
+ /**
+ * @size: size of MQD data in bytes, it must match the MQD structure
+ * size of the respective engine/revision defined in UAPI for ex, for
+ * gfx11 workloads, size = sizeof(drm_amdgpu_userq_mqd_gfx11).
+ */
+ __u64 mqd_size;
+};
